What Does the Bible Say About Taking A Leap Of Faith
Taking a leap of faith can be daunting, but the Bible offers plenty of wisdom to guide us. It’s about trusting in something bigger than ourselves, even when the path ahead is unclear. The verses we've explored provide a roadmap for navigating these moments with courage and hope.
One key theme is trusting God's plan. Verses like Proverbs 3:5-6 and Jeremiah 29:11 remind us that God has a loving plan for each of us. Trusting Him means letting go of our need to control every detail and believing that His wisdom surpasses our own. This trust can bring a sense of peace, knowing that we are not alone in our struggles.
Another important theme is overcoming doubt. Verses such as James 1:6 and Mark 9:24 show that faith can anchor us in turbulent times. They encourage us to ask for help in overcoming our uncertainties and to hold onto hope, even when our faith wavers. This struggle between faith and doubt is a natural part of the journey.
Embracing uncertainty is also a significant theme. Verses like Hebrews 11:8 and Isaiah 41:10 teach us to step out of our comfort zones and trust in the unknown. They remind us that incredible blessings often come from taking risks and that God's presence is a constant source of strength and guidance.
Finally, the theme of courage in adversity is prevalent. Verses such as Joshua 1:9 and Psalm 27:1 encourage us to be strong and courageous, knowing that God is with us. They offer reassurance that we can face challenges head-on, supported by divine strength and love.

How to Apply These Bible Verses About Taking A Leap Of Faith
Applying Bible teachings about taking a leap of faith in real life can bring profound changes. These verses offer practical wisdom that can guide us through everyday challenges and decisions.
- Start your day with prayer: Begin each morning by asking God for guidance and strength. A simple prayer can set a positive tone for the day.
- Practice gratitude: Take a moment each day to thank God for His blessings. This can shift your focus from worries to trust.
- Join a faith community: Surround yourself with people who share your beliefs. Attend church, join a Bible study group, or participate in community service.
- Reflect on scripture: Spend a few minutes each day reading and meditating on Bible verses. Let them inspire and guide your actions.
- Take small steps of faith: Trust God in your daily decisions, even in small matters. This builds confidence to take bigger leaps when needed.
Remember, God is always with you, offering strength and guidance. Embrace the power of faith to transform your life, one step at a time.
